Ark. Code Ann. § 12-8-301 Title
0.1K chars
This subchapter shall be known and may be cited as the “Division of Arkansas State Police Communications Equipment Leasing Act”.

Ark. Code Ann. § 12-8-306 Submission of contracts and proposals
0.3K chars
The Arkansas State Police Commission shall submit any contract, agreement, or proposal, as authorized by this subchapter, to the Legislative Council prior to any obligation being incurred by the commission for the Legislative Council's advice and counsel.

Ark. Code Ann. § 12-8-401 Title
0.1K chars
This subchapter may be known as and cited as the “Arkansas Speed Trap Law”.

Ark. Code Ann. § 12-8-405 Required audit inquiry
0.2K chars
An audit of an affected municipality under § 10-4-412 or § 14-58-101 shall include an inquiry to determine whether the affected municipality is potentially abusing police power.

Ark. Code Ann. § 12-8-607 Division of Arkansas State Police Financing Fund
0.2K chars
(a) There is created the Division of Arkansas State Police Financing Fund. (b) The fund is a cash fund of the Division of Arkansas State Police and shall be used as provided in this subchapter.
